Confetti College is a specialist education provider with courses in the Creative Industries. It delivers college courses validated by Access Creative, and is part of Nottingham Trent University. is situated 1,000 feet southwest of The Lace Factory.

St Ann's is a large district of the city of , in the ceremonial county of . The population of the district at the time of the United Kingdom census, 2011 was 19,316.

The is a historic quarter-mile square area in the centre of , England. It was once the centre of the world's lace industry and was an area of salesrooms and warehouses for storing, displaying and selling the lace.
